ajax进度条
日期:2007年6月2日 作者: 查看:[大字体 中字体 小字体]-
在最近的一个项目中,有一个上传功能:上传一个cvs文件,然后解析此文件并写入数据库
由于经常需要传很大的文件,客户完成此功能往往需要40分钟,在这个过程中,页面也没有任何提示,用户体验非常不好?
为何不用Ajax作一个进度条呢?
分两步完成此需求:
一:写一个简单的ajax,实现最简单的进度条功能。
二:把此进度条改造为项目可用的进度条。一:最简单的进度条
1。客户端每2秒发送一个createXMLHttpRequest请求给服务端.并得到服务端返回的进度数据.根据服务端返回的数据,用javascript更新一个table的width,
这样就模拟了一个进度条.
progressBar.html.内容如下:<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<title>Ajax Progress Bar</title>
<script type="text/Javascript">...
var xmlHttp;
var key;
function createXMLHttpRequest() ...{
if (window.ActiveXObject) ...{
xmlHttp = new ActiveXObject("Microsoft.XMLHTTP");
}
else if (window.XMLHttpRequest) ...{
xmlHttp = new XMLHttpRequest();
}
}function go() ...{
createXMLHttpRequest();
clearBar(); - [1] [2] [3] [4] [5] [6] [7] 下一页
-
- ajax进度条 相关文章:
- ajax进度条 相关软件
- 特别声明:本站除部分特别声明禁止转载的专稿外的其他文章可以自由转载,但请务必注明出处和原始作
- 者.文章版权归文章原始作者所有.对于被本站转载文章的个人和网站,我们表示深深的谢意。如果本站转
- 载的文章有版权问题请联系编辑人员,我们尽快予以更正. 转载请注明来源:http://www.hackhome.com
上一篇:XML 问题: 超越DOM(轻松使用 DOM 的技巧和诀窍)
精品推荐
热点TOP10
- ·基于css样式绑定的样式驱动式AJAX程序开发(.net实现)
- ·JavaScript仿Windows关机效果
- ·JS代码的格式化和压缩
- ·Ajax实现无刷新树
- ·对联广告JS代码效果大全
- ·Ajax标签导航效果
- ·一个以Javascript+xml的树型列表
- ·网页对联广告代码效果大全
- ·网页特效之HTML中树的实现方法
- ·使用 JavaScript 创建 FrontPage 下拉菜单
- ·兼容低版本 IE 的 JScript 5.5 实现
- ·asp简单的ajax留言板(采用三层模式)
- ·Js之软键盘实现(源码)
- ·经典的五角星菜单
- ·javascript版的日期输入控件
- ·收集整理些有用的JAVASCRIPT小知识
- ·一些很实用且必用的小脚本代码
- ·邮箱登录代码
- ·JavaScript方法和技巧大全
- ·一個Ajax.NET的查詢實例
